... Baco opened in the meanwhile. It probably just opened as the waiting time was only 20 minutes. So after 20 minutes we were taking place frontrow. The frontrow waiting row will only take you 1 or 2 trains longer than the other places of the train. I didn't think the seats were comfortable (or maybe I should go on a diet ;-) ). The small preshow is nice but it should be darker inside. The launch is very powerful and great. I rode Baco twice during our stay, both times frontrow, 1 time seat 2, the second time seat 3. On those seats, the ride is quite smooth. My friend riding seats 1 and 4 said those seats were very rough. You can actually notice this, watching the train taking the turn above the lake.

About the Halloween mazes and attraction's, witch one have the longest waitingtime? And on what time did they open?

 

Thanks Robbin. You know, I almost was in the same group as you next weekend. When the Rollercoasterfriends announced their tripcalendar, the trip to PA was foreseen the past weekend. But then the trip got delayed with 1 weekend and that didn't fit us so we organised our trip ourselves.

Anyway, the mazes :

Diablo had approx 20 minutes waiting time on Friday, 90 minutes during the weekend. It opened at 1230 h on Friday, 1030 h on Saturday, 1100 h on Sunday.

Penitence had approx 15 minutes row on Friday, 1 hour during the weekend. Same opening times as Diablo.

Hacienda Encantada is operating every evening btwn 8 pm and midnight.

 

Didn't do any halloween shows this time as we didn't like/understand much of it 2 years ago.

There is a parade at 10 pm on Saturday and at 8.30 pm on Sunday. Missed it this years.

At 0015 h on Saturday there is a firework/laser/fountain show on the lake. On Sunday at 830 pm.

 

Last but not least : La Selva Del Miedo (see further on in the TR). This maze has the longest lines I've ever seen. The entrance this year is not at Sea Odyssey but at Tami Tami. On Saturday it opened at 9 pm, on Sunday at 8 pm.

We entered the row at 0645 pm on Saturday and there were already about 100 people in front of us. At 0730 pm the beginning of the row was already in China. Later that evening we saw the waiting time was 3 hours.

At about 0830 h they opened the real waiting row behind Tami Tami ending up at the extended waiting row of Sea Odessey. They opened the actual maze at 0845 pm so 15 minutes earlier than announced.

Stampida : it used to be one of the better wooden coasters I knew. Ok it was a bit shaky and rattling but it was a great and fun ride. This year I rode it in the new Kumbak trains and it's no improvement I must say. It became really really rough and it got much slower. It's not as rough as Coaster Express or Bandit yet but I'm expecting the worst for Stampida in the coming years. It's such a shame....
